Output 743ba2624d3a23b7a0c67f57d9a7c9a38626ffae1a0d85b6c2c44b741d70ae59:0

value
2963743
script pubkey
OP_HASH160 OP_PUSHBYTES_20 20deeaa10ac13601621f285008624ab8928f8776 OP_EQUAL
address
34gpbCBi7U9NY8rpvAHC7pJxiJswxT5cVJ
transaction
743ba2624d3a23b7a0c67f57d9a7c9a38626ffae1a0d85b6c2c44b741d70ae59
spent
true